Primary structure and cDNA cloning of human fibroblast collagenase inhibitor.

作者信息

Carmichael D F, Sommer A, Thompson R C, Anderson D C, Smith C G, Welgus H G, Stricklin G P

出版信息

Proc Natl Acad Sci U S A. 1986 Apr;83(8):2407-11. doi: 10.1073/pnas.83.8.2407.

Abstract

We report the primary structure and cDNA cloning of human fibroblast collagenase inhibitor, a glycoprotein that appears to play a central role in modulating the activity of a number of metalloendoproteases of connective tissue origin including collagenase, gelatinase, and proteoglycanase. Secreted human fibroblast collagenase inhibitor was purified and subjected to automated Edman degradation. The secreted protein consists of 184 amino acid residues; it contains two sites of N-linked oligosaccharide linkage and six disulfide bonds. Synthetic oligonucleotide probes based on selected amino acid sequences of the inhibitor were used to screen a lambda gt10 cDNA library from a human fibroblast line. Two overlapping cDNA clones were characterized to determine the complete coding and noncoding sequences of the specific mRNA. The amino acid sequence deduced from the nucleotide sequence agrees with that determined by protein sequencing. One clone appears to contain the complete 5' end and, in addition, the cDNA sequence predicts a 23-amino acid leader peptide. The other clone represents the 3' end of the mature message and includes a short poly(A)+ tract. This 3' sequence is remarkably similar to a reported cDNA encoding part of the protein derived from mouse fibroblast poly(A)+ RNA. However, this inhibitor has no substantial homology with previously sequenced protease inhibitors.

摘要

我们报道了人成纤维细胞胶原酶抑制剂的一级结构及cDNA克隆,该糖蛋白似乎在调节多种结缔组织来源的金属内蛋白酶(包括胶原酶、明胶酶和蛋白聚糖酶)的活性中起核心作用。纯化分泌型人成纤维细胞胶原酶抑制剂并进行自动Edman降解。分泌蛋白由184个氨基酸残基组成;它含有两个N-连接寡糖连接位点和六个二硫键。基于抑制剂选定氨基酸序列合成的寡核苷酸探针用于筛选来自人成纤维细胞系的λgt10 cDNA文库。对两个重叠的cDNA克隆进行了表征,以确定特定mRNA的完整编码和非编码序列。从核苷酸序列推导的氨基酸序列与通过蛋白质测序确定的序列一致。一个克隆似乎包含完整的5'端,此外,cDNA序列预测有一个23个氨基酸的前导肽。另一个克隆代表成熟信息的3'端,包括一个短的聚腺苷酸(poly(A)+)尾。这个3'序列与报道的编码来自小鼠成纤维细胞聚腺苷酸(poly(A)+)RNA的部分蛋白质的cDNA非常相似。然而,这种抑制剂与先前测序的蛋白酶抑制剂没有实质性同源性。
